NCCN Elk Aerial Monitoring Sample Design Geodatabase
Geodatabase representing the sample design for the North Coast and Cascades Network (NCCN) elk monitoring project at Mount Rainier National Park (MORA) and Olympic National Park (OLYM).
The goal of this project is to monitor trends in raw counts, abundance, composition, and spatial distribution of migratory Roosevelt elk in Mount Rainier National Park and in Olympic National Park summer range, and to monitor elk abundance and distribution in selected low elevation late winter/early spring ranges in Olympic.
The geodatabase is the spatial representation of elk survey polygons used to conduct elk surveys using observers in helicopters. Polygons were originally created in 2007 and slightly modified after initial field sampling to better reflect elk habitat (completed in 2012). The Olympic late winter/early spring survey areas were originally developed in 1983, but were modified (2007-2010) to better reflect elk movements, based on GPS collar data, within river valleys.
